Full menu with prices & pictures
The Pita Pit 485-8040 Garden City Rd, Richmond I-...
+16042447482
A comprehensive menu of The Pita Pit from Glacier National Park of Canada covering all 1 dishes and drinks can be found here on the card.
Greek